From bfbb0cbe87bbacbaf3fdfb5fb3caa935ec91da1f Mon Sep 17 00:00:00 2001
From: dubin <bindu_bean@163.com>
Date: 星期六, 10 一月 2026 16:23:36 +0800
Subject: [PATCH] #1

---
 src/main/java/com/zy/core/network/real/ZyStationRealConnect.java |    2 +-
 src/main/java/com/zy/core/utils/StationOperateProcessUtils.java  |   13 ++++++-------
 2 files changed, 7 insertions(+), 8 deletions(-)

diff --git a/src/main/java/com/zy/core/network/real/ZyStationRealConnect.java b/src/main/java/com/zy/core/network/real/ZyStationRealConnect.java
index a16bbea..3c87467 100644
--- a/src/main/java/com/zy/core/network/real/ZyStationRealConnect.java
+++ b/src/main/java/com/zy/core/network/real/ZyStationRealConnect.java
@@ -121,7 +121,7 @@
                 if (statusEntity == null) {
                     continue;
                 }
-                String barcode = siemensNet.getByteTransform().TransString(result2.Content, i * 16, 8, "UTF-8");
+                String barcode = siemensNet.getByteTransform().TransString(result2.Content, i * 16, 4, "UTF-8");
                 barcode = barcode.trim();
                 statusEntity.setBarcode(barcode);
             }
diff --git a/src/main/java/com/zy/core/utils/StationOperateProcessUtils.java b/src/main/java/com/zy/core/utils/StationOperateProcessUtils.java
index 6c1f02e..1bd191f 100644
--- a/src/main/java/com/zy/core/utils/StationOperateProcessUtils.java
+++ b/src/main/java/com/zy/core/utils/StationOperateProcessUtils.java
@@ -215,15 +215,14 @@
 
                 List<StationProtocol> list = stationThread.getStatus();
                 for (StationProtocol stationProtocol : list) {
-                    if (stationProtocol.getTaskNo().equals(wrkNo)) {
+                    if (!stationProtocol.getTaskNo().equals(wrkNo)) {
                         complete = false;
                     }
-                }
-
-                if (complete) {
-                    wrkMast.setWrkSts(WrkStsType.COMPLETE_OUTBOUND.sts);
-                    wrkMast.setIoTime(new Date());
-                    wrkMastService.updateById(wrkMast);
+                    if (complete) {
+                        wrkMast.setWrkSts(WrkStsType.COMPLETE_OUTBOUND.sts);
+                        wrkMast.setIoTime(new Date());
+                        wrkMastService.updateById(wrkMast);
+                    }
                 }
             }
         }

--
Gitblit v1.9.1